The Hike Is Over. The Drive Home Is Part of the Plan.

The trailhead is a much nicer finish line when your ride home is already set up.

Leave a small return kit

Keep a change of footwear, a spare layer, and a bag for dirty gear ready for your return. Choose storage that suits the weather and the items. Do not leave temperature-sensitive products in a hot vehicle.

Make room for the dirty things

Put muddy boots in a designated tray or bag rather than next to clean clothes. Keep a towel handy for the seat or your gear. This is a packing decision, not a reason to bring half the house to the trailhead.

Allow time for the transition

Include time to change and put the pack away when estimating your arrival home. It is easier to leave calmly when your schedule does not assume the drive begins the second you step off the trail. Keep anything you need during the drive within reach before setting off.
